The Dow closed up +18.89 (+0.14%) at 13,507.32. However, Nasdaq, S&P 500 and Russell 2000 all closed down. The Dow had Hewlett-Packard (HPQ) working for it, up +4.89% for the day.
The Dow stock leaders were HPQ(+4.89%), CSCO (+2.39%), BA (+1.85%), UNH (+1.02%) and CVX (+1.00%).
Dow stock losers were VZ (-1.64%), BAC, IBM, T and CAT.
JPMorgan Chase (JPM) fell in after-hours trading following the news that the Federal Reserve and Office of the Comptroller of the Currency issued two orders to the bank in response to the London Whale related loss last year. The regulators are requiring JPMorgan to take corrective action to strengthen its risk management program and finance and internal audit functions, with emphasis on its chief investment office. JPMorgan was also ordered to improve its oversight of money laundering.
Verizon (VZ) , today’s worst Dow performer, fell 1.64% after UBS downgraded its stock,citing lower profit expectations. UBS cut its rating on Verizon from “buy” to “neutral” and its price target from $48 to $44.
Asian markets ended higher and European markets ended mixed.
